Global Health’s Case
Global Health’s argument in this comparison rests on its concentrated premium hospital network under the Medanta brand, maintaining strong positioning in complex, high-acuity tertiary care.
Global Health’s Medanta brand strength supports premium pricing within its more concentrated hospital footprint. This gives Global Health a distinct position, though it depends on continued execution to sustain this advantage.
Fortis Healthcare’s Case
Fortis Healthcare’s argument centres on its premium hospital network spanning multiple metro markets, adding beds across key cities to meet growing demand for quality tertiary healthcare.
Fortis Healthcare’s broader metro presence provides more geographic diversification than Global Health’s more concentrated Medanta network.
